这人意思吧:
<form onsubmit="return chk()">
<fieldset><legend>选择配送方式: </legend>
<div id="radios"><input type="radio" name="fput" value="快递">快递&nbsp <input type="radio" name="fput" value="EMS">EMS&nbsp <input type="radio" name="fput" value="邮寄">邮寄</div>
<br />
<input type="submit" name="sbumit">
</fieldset>
</form>
<script>
function chk(){
var rs = document.getElementById('radios').getElementsByTagName('input');
for(var i=0; i<rs.length; i++) if(rs[i].checked) return true;
return false;
}
</script>

解决方案 »

  1.   

    <tr> 
    <td>选择配送方式: </td> 
    <td> <input type="radio" name="fput" value="快递">快递&nbsp <input type="radio" name="fput" value="EMS">EMS&nbsp <input type="radio" name="fput" value="邮寄">邮寄 </td> </tr> <INPUT TYPE="button" value="Next" onclick="check()">
    <SCRIPT LANGUAGE="JavaScript">
    <!--
    function check(){
    var num = 0;
    var oRadio = document.getElementsByName("fput");
    for(var i=0;i<oRadio.length;i++){
    if(oRadio[i].checked == true){
    num+=1;
    }
    }
    if(num>0)
    alert('ok')
    else
    alert('error');

    }
    //-->
    </SCRIPT>
      

  2.   

    var flag=false
    OBJ=document.getElementsByName("fput")
    for(var i=0;i<OBJ.length;i++){
    if(OBJ[i].checked){
    flag=true
    }
    }
    if(!flag){
    alert('请选择')
    return false;
    }